How they compare
United States currently reports 11.62 against 4.82 in Brazil, a difference of 6.8.
That makes United States's figure about 2.4 times Brazil's.
Across all 169 years both countries report, United States has been ahead every year.
Brazil ranks 5th and United States ranks 2nd of 194 countries.
United States has averaged higher in every one of the 18 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Brazil | United States |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1850s | 1.05 | 30.62 | 29.57 | United States |
| 1860s | 1.22 | 27.82 | 26.6 | United States |
| 1870s | 1.33 | 38.42 | 37.1 | United States |
| 1880s | 2.2 | 35.03 | 32.84 | United States |
| 1890s | 2.06 | 33.87 | 31.81 | United States |
| 1900s | 2.48 | 32.9 | 30.42 | United States |
| 1910s | 3.84 | 34.12 | 30.28 | United States |
| 1920s | 4.57 | 32.28 | 27.71 | United States |
| 1930s | 2.32 | 23.56 | 21.25 | United States |
| 1940s | 3.87 | 26.79 | 22.92 | United States |
| 1950s | 5.44 | 20.22 | 14.78 | United States |
| 1960s | 6.37 | 20.14 | 13.77 | United States |
| 1970s | 5.69 | 20.73 | 15.04 | United States |
| 1980s | 6.44 | 18.52 | 12.07 | United States |
| 1990s | 6.94 | 18.72 | 11.78 | United States |
| 2000s | 6.6 | 17.48 | 10.88 | United States |
| 2010s | 4.12 | 13.24 | 9.12 | United States |
| 2020s | 4.85 | 11.99 | 7.14 | United States |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
